Section 26, Legal Metrology Act, 2010 [S25-FPA]
As at 6 September 2026. In force from 6 May 2010.
26. Appeal.—(1) Any person aggrieved by an order of the Central Authority under this Act may, within thirty days from the date on which the order is communicated to him, prefer an appeal to the Controller in such form and accompanied by such fee as may be prescribed. (2) The appellate authority may, after giving the appellant an opportunity of being heard, confirm, modify or set aside the order appealed against. (3) No appeal shall lie under this section against an order made with the consent of the parties.
